A member asked:

What does moderate blood in urine chemistry mean? doctor said nothiing to worry about.

7 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

Testing Method: Any blood in the urine on a properly collected specimen (catheterized for women) warrants evaluation if persistent or visible. If you've not had a cath specimen then it is critical you do. If there's no blood on two separate tests then you are ok. If there is blood then you need to see a urologist. Two cath specimens like this warrant a workup. A ct and look in the bladder should be done.
